From: Interactive effects of temperature, organic carbon, and pipe material on microbiota composition and Legionella pneumophila in hot water plumbing systems

Fig. 7

Impact of pipe material on hot water microbiota illustrated using PCoA plot of SWHs with copper (circles) or PEX (triangles) pipe sections supplemented with 0 (white), 20 (light gray), or 700 (dark gray) microgram per liter AOC and incubated at 32 °C. The most abundant OTUs significantly correlated with both axes are shown as the arrows and labeled with their best-known taxonomy identification. In bold are OTUs significantly enriched in one pipe material at all lower temperatures (32–41 °C). Embedded figures show the relative abundance of copper (lower) and PEX (upper) enriched OTUs in SWHs at 32 °C
